    Most parts of the “developed” world are experiencing a “time bomb” when it comes to births – Japan and South Korea lead in the Pacific basin when it comes to declining birth rates and it isn’t coincidental that both countries are the most advanced and modern in the region. Japan will go from a population currently at 127 to 90 million by the year 2050 according to most estimates. Companies such as Honda are heavily invested in robotics to serve as caregivers and/or family members who won’t exist owing to the fall in the birth rate.

    Western Europe also is in the throes of this predicament – Germany, Spain, Greece, Italy, etc. The U.S. population remains steady owing to immigration and the Mexican-American segment continuing to have 3 or more offspring per family unit. In fact, college educated African-American females and Jewish-American women have the lowest birth rates in the country. Maintenance requires 2.1 offspring per family – most “developed nations” are perilously at 1.5 or less.

    Even China w/ its vast population is experiencing a median age increase which derives from a declining birth rate – growing prosperity and the one child policy are the major culprits here and why the Chinese government is quietly encouraging families to have 2 children w/o penalty.

    Singapore’s attempt at providing fiscal incentives to have children likely will prove futile – Scandinavian countries such as Sweden have tried this in the recent past to no avail: a short uptick in births is evidenced, but the birth rate quickly resumes a downward spiral following that phenomenon.

    The declining birth rate sits in parallel w/ the advent of birth control in the 1960s. It has been argued that sex has become increasingly a prescriptive recreational activity – and that the consequence of procreation has become an afterthought if at all.

    Agrarian/”developing” nations are the only ones still experiencing an increase in population – and it mostly ties in to the notion of having more hands available to work the land. An increase in one’s standard of living usually ushers in a fall in births – the Hindu population is better off financially in India than the Muslim cohort (around 10 %) and it’s the Hindu populace that’s in decline.

    Why does this matter? Well, in countries that have pensions, social security, and other assorted social infrastructure arrangements, the cost is usually born by the generation NOT using those amenities, but are working and paying into the system – if there is no population to speak of that provides a means of financing these schemes, then it remains to be seen how these social contracts will be honored.

    Note that Singapore has the lowest, at 0.78 children per woman. This is why Singapore is doing nutty things like this ad campaign. People are starting to fear they are un-breeding themselves out of existence.

    In my opinion, what affects fertility rates is: availability of birth control (let’s start with the obvious), the education levels of a society (the more educated, the fewer babies), especially women (increasing women’s education lowers fertility rates more than increasing men’s education), religion (atheists and secularists have the fewest babies, religious fundamentalists have the most — strange but true), and the economic structure of the society (advanced info-tech societies have the fewest babies, subsistence farming societies have the most).

    If anything, I suspect porn lowers fertility rates — like birth control, it gives people a way of getting sexual gratification without (the possibility of) making babies. Although now that I know porn is illegal in Singapore and it still has the world’s lowest fertility rate, I’m inclined to think porn has no effect one way or the other — the counterexample being Japan, which is one of the world’s largest porn *producers*, and also has an extremely low fertility rate (Japan has the 19th lowest fertility rate out of the 222 countries on the list, out of 222 countries).
